Delicious Variations to Suit Different Tastes
This recipe is easy to customize while maintaining its refreshing character. Replacing one lemon with a fresh orange creates a naturally sweeter citrus flavor, while blending in an apple adds extra natural sweetness. Fresh mint leaves introduce a cooling herbal note, and sparkling water can replace part of the still water for a light fizzy version. Fresh strawberries or blueberries create a fruity variation that adds additional color and flavor without changing the drink’s refreshing nature.
Common Mistakes and How to Avoid Them
Preparing this drink is simple, but paying attention to a few details can improve the final result. Using too much beetroot may create an overly earthy flavor, while excessive ginger can make the drink too spicy. Too much lemon juice may increase the tartness beyond your preference, but this can easily be balanced with a little additional water or optional honey. If the drink feels thicker than desired, straining it through a fine mesh sieve produces a smoother consistency.
Storage Tips for Lasting Freshness
Proper storage helps preserve both the flavor and appearance of this homemade beverage. Transfer the finished drink into a clean glass bottle or sealed pitcher before refrigerating it for up to three days. Natural separation is completely normal, so simply shake or stir the drink before serving. For longer storage, freeze the drink in ice cube trays and use the frozen cubes in smoothies or chilled beverages whenever needed. Nutritional Value of Fresh Ingredients
This homemade drink includes ingredients that naturally contribute valuable nutrients as part of a balanced diet. Beetroot contains naturally occurring dietary nitrates, antioxidants, folate, and potassium. Fresh lemons provide vitamin C and refreshing citrus flavor, while ginger contributes aromatic plant compounds that have been appreciated in cooking for generations. Although these ingredients are nutritious, this beverage is not intended to diagnose, treat, cure, or prevent any disease and should be enjoyed as part of an overall healthy eating pattern.

Ingredients
For the Drink
- 2 medium fresh beetroots (about 350g), peeled and chopped
- 1½ tablespoons (20g) fresh ginger, peeled and sliced
- 2 large lemons, freshly squeezed (about ½ cup or 120ml lemon juice)
- 4 cups (960ml) cold water
- 2–3 tablespoons (40–60ml) honey or maple syrup (optional)
- 1 cup (150g) ice cubes
Optional Garnishes
- Lemon slices
- Thin beetroot slices
- Fresh mint leaves
- Ginger slices
Step-by-Step Instructions
1. Prepare the Ingredients
Wash the fresh beetroots thoroughly to remove any dirt. Peel them carefully and cut them into small cubes to make blending easier. Peel the ginger and slice it into thin pieces. Squeeze the lemons and remove any seeds from the juice before setting it aside.
2. Blend the Beetroot Mixture
Place the chopped beetroot, sliced ginger, and 2 cups (480ml) of cold water into a blender. Blend on high speed for about 2 to 3 minutes or until the mixture becomes completely smooth and evenly blended.
3. Strain if Desired
For a smoother, juice-like consistency, pour the blended mixture through a fine mesh strainer into a large pitcher. Press the pulp gently with the back of a spoon to extract as much liquid as possible. If you prefer a thicker drink with more natural fiber, simply skip this step.
4. Add the Remaining Ingredients
Pour the freshly squeezed lemon juice into the pitcher along with the remaining 2 cups (480ml) of cold water. If desired, add honey or maple syrup for additional sweetness. Stir thoroughly until everything is fully combined.
5. Adjust the Flavor
Taste the drink before serving. If you prefer more citrus flavor, add a little extra lemon juice. If you would like it sweeter, stir in a little more honey or maple syrup until it reaches your preferred taste.
6. Chill the Drink
Place the pitcher in the refrigerator for approximately 30 minutes. Chilling allows the flavors of the beetroot, ginger, and lemon to blend together while creating a cooler and more refreshing beverage.
7. Serve and Enjoy
Fill serving glasses with ice cubes and pour the chilled drink over the ice. Garnish each glass with lemon slices, fresh mint leaves, thin beetroot slices, or fresh ginger slices for an attractive presentation. Serve immediately while cold.
